Nanoliter
A nanoliter (nL) is a unit of volume equal to one billionth of a liter (10^-9 liters).
History/Origin
The nanoliter was introduced as part of the metric system's expansion to include smaller units for scientific and industrial measurements, particularly in fields like biology and chemistry, during the 20th century.
Current Use
Nanoliters are commonly used in laboratories for precise measurements of small liquid volumes, such as in microfluidics, biotechnology, and pharmaceutical research.
Gill (Us)
A gill (US) is a unit of volume measurement equal to one-quarter of a US pint, or 4 US fluid ounces.
History/Origin
The gill originated from the Old French 'gelle' and was historically used in the UK and US for measuring liquids, especially in brewing and cooking. Its usage has declined with the standardization of metric units.
Current Use
Today, the US gill is rarely used in everyday measurement but may still be encountered in historical contexts, traditional recipes, or specific industries like brewing and bartending in the United States.
